Light bloom/streaks/flares? by [deleted] in RealEstatePhotography

[–]orflink 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Light-stands a 600 or 1200w flash with an umbrella or octabox. Set it between the aisles pointing down, to emulate the existing lighting.

A proper commercial shoot would usually have the store closed for the shoot so you would have space for your setup.

Unless there is nice natural light, I personally don’t edit HDR. I will shoot a bracket as a backup, but flash would do the heavy lifting
